A recent breakthrough highlighted by the National Science Foundation showcases how a custom Machine Learning model can predict the onset of neurodegenerative diseases years before symptoms emerge. This predictive AI model leverages large clinical and molecular datasets to identify early biomarkers, optimizing both diagnosis and treatment approaches. The model’s performance in forecasting diseases like ALS and frontotemporal dementia offers a transformative window for intervention, potentially improving outcomes and lowering healthcare costs.
